We can combine the elements of "The Crucible" with the elements of Red Scare/McCarthyism as follows:
- A. Witchcraft = 6. Communism
- B. Abigail Williams = 4. Senator McCarthy
- C. The Devil's Book = 1. Blacklist
- D. Salem Courts = 2. HUAC
- E. John Proctor = 3. Arthur Miller
- F. Hysteria = 5. The Red Scare
- G. The Forest = 8. The Soviet Union
- H. Accused Witches = 7. Suspected Communists
We can arrive at this answer because:
- Arthur Miller, the screenwriter of "The Crucible" wanted to write a story that represented the moment of collective madness that was manifesting in the USA, due to fear of communism.
- This wave of dread and madness was established by Senator McCarthy who started a wave of accusations from people involved in communism in the same way that Abigail Williams accused people of accusing people of witchcraft in play.
- People accused of communism, who were tried by HUAC, are represented by people accused of witchcraft, who were tried by Salem Courts.
- The Soviet Union was considered the cradle of communism and in the play, the forest was considered the place where witches arose.
- For this reason, people became hysterical in fear of communism, just as in play people became hysterical in fear of witchcraft.
- People accused of being involved in communism went into a kind of blacklist, just like in the play, where people accused of witchcraft are believed to have their name in the devil's book.
Arthur Miller set himself up as a play character, played by John Proctor, who tried to report on the abuses caused by Abigail, but ended up being heavily punished.
